The Operations Supervisor role at Encore is a pivotal leadership position responsible for overseeing floor operations with a primary focus on customer service, staff leadership, and technical team management. This position acts as a bridge between the technical team and venue management, ensuring operational efficiencies and delivering superior customer satisfaction throughout an event lifecycle. Reporting directly to various leadership positions such as the Director of Event Technology (DET), Director of Operations (DOO), or Operations Manager, the Operations Supervisor plays a key role in organizing daily floor activities including the timely setup, refresh, and removal of equipment. This role requires coordination of team workflow, attending venue meetings, updating operational flow sheets, and maintaining effective communications for event management.

Beyond operational management, the Operations Supervisor demonstrates leadership through staff development including training and mentoring new hires, enforcing Encore’s service standards, and maintaining a positive work environment aligned with company values. This role requires hands-on involvement in event technology, including accurate setup, operation, and breakdown of audiovisual equipment as well as troubleshooting technical issues to resolve problems quickly. Ensuring equipment security and conducting preventative maintenance are also critical responsibilities.

The position comes with an hourly pay range of $20.82 to $27.07, with final compensation based on qualifications, location, relevant experience, and skill set. Additional compensation such as overtime, bonuses, or incentives may be offered depending on the position. The role includes irregular hours, on-call status, occasional travel between hotel or event venues, and adherence to company appearance standards. Job Duties

  • Organizes daily floor activities to ensure timely equipment setup, refresh and removal
  • Performs daily floor management by directing technician workflow and recommending operational efficiencies
  • Updates and completes flowsheets accurately
  • Coordinates communications for event management with the team
  • Attends venue meetings including banquet event order and pre/post conferences
  • Provides excellent customer service by exceeding internal and external customer expectations and upholding service standards
  • Maintains positive relationships with clients and monitors events to ensure customer needs are met
  • Assists in training technicians on floor activities and operational standards
  • Serves as a mentor to new hires
  • Models a positive work environment based on company values
  • Responsible for accurate setup, operation and breakdown of audiovisual equipment
  • Troubleshoots technical issues quickly
  • Ensures compliance with company security and safety measures
  • Secures equipment from theft and damage
  • Performs preventative equipment maintenance
  • Leads team in equipment security, storage, transportation and maintenance
  • Participates in physical inventory counts as requested
